Are there any repair shops in or near Stone Creek, Ohio, that specialize in Volvo service?

While Stone Creek itself is a small village, residents typically rely on specialized independent shops or dealerships in nearby larger communities like New Philadelphia, Dover, or Canton for expert Volvo repair. It's important to seek a shop with certified Volvo technicians and proper diagnostic software, as general mechanics may lack the specific expertise for these vehicles.

What are the most common Volvo repair issues for drivers in the Stone Creek area?

Given Ohio's winter road conditions, common local issues include suspension component wear (like control arms and struts) from potholes and salted roads, as well as AWD system maintenance on models like the XC90 and XC60. Electrical glitches related to infotainment or climate control modules are also frequent across many Volvo models.

How do I know when my Volvo needs service beyond the basic oil change?

Pay attention to dashboard warning lights specific to Volvo, such as the "SRS" airbag light or "AWD" service message. Unusual noises from the suspension on rural Stone Creek roads, or the "Reduced Engine Performance" alert, are clear signs you need a professional diagnostic scan at a qualified shop immediately.

Is Volvo repair more expensive in our area, and how can I get a fair estimate?

Volvo repair costs are inherently higher due to specialized parts and labor, but local labor rates in Tuscarawas County are generally lower than in major cities. Always request a detailed, written estimate that breaks down OEM vs. aftermarket part costs and labor hours before authorizing any work.

What local factors should I consider when choosing a Volvo repair shop near Stone Creek?

Consider a shop's proximity for convenience, but prioritize those with a proven record of ordering genuine or high-quality Volvo parts, which can take extra time to arrive in our region. Also, look for a shop experienced with rust prevention and undercarriage inspections due to Ohio's use of road salt in winter.
